I want to use a tool that sends WOL signal via internet. I tried to forward UDP port 7 to the broadcast address, 192.168.1.255, but it did not work, i.e. the target computer did not wake up. It does wake up when I send WOL signal from router's UI. Is it possible to forward WOL signal from the outside?
The goal is to enable the user to connect to her desktop left at home, while she goes on vacation, in minimum clicks. I can create a script using command-line tool like WOLcmd. She will make one click to run it, that will wake up the computer at home; then another click will open remote desktop to it.

/jffs/scripts/vpnserver1-up
ip neighbor replace 10.14.16.8 lladdr FF:FF:FF:FF:FF:FF dev br0 2>/dev/null
which lets me send a WOL packet to 10.14.16.8 across the tunnel which then broadcasts to the LAN. haven't used it in a while
though, no idea if it still works
